- Summary:
- From his autobiography Surprised by Joy to the much-loved Chronicles of Narnia to his works of literary criticism, C.S. Lewis is one of the best known and loved witnesses for Christianity in our time. Here, through Lewis's own words and a thematic analysis of his many books, the reader will be rewarded by the illumination of the rich spiritual currents that run throughout his body of work.
